2010-03-03 Thread Luca Barbieri
BTW, i915 is also limited to 0-7 generic indices, and thus doesn't work with GLSL at all right now. This should be relatively easy to fix since it should be enough to store the generic indices in the texCoords arrays, and then pass them to draw_find_shader_output.
